The Literary Initiatives Office develops signature literary programs at the Library of Congress, including the National Book Festival. As a Junior Fellow, Lum Chi assisted with the development of Festival programming and promotion, particularly with a focus on elevating diverse voices, and writing public-facing content about the authors and their events. She wrote session descriptions specifically for the marginalized authors in attendance and their books. Then, she assigned tags to their events to help National Book Festival attendees find them and support their work. The final part of her project was writing blog posts that spotlighted the marginalized authors attending the National Book Festival. She drafted a blog post that focused on the Black authors and another on the Asian American, Pacific Islander and Indigenous authors.
